// Charset sniffing for uploaded text files now goes through the
// Glyphmark detector service instead of the old in-process heuristic.
// Covered in the weekly eng sync: we only fall back to UTF-8 when
// confidence drops below 0.6, and we log the guess for audit.
// The client below needs the detector credential, which follows here:

API key for bageg-kajef: vxb2-ss

Handover Note — Director Transition

From: D. Okafor, outgoing. To: incoming director, Calverix Group.

Q3 cash-flow forecast is in the shared ledger. Assumptions: Westmere renewal lands mid-quarter; capex on the Dunfell site deferred. Watch the receivables gap in week six. Treasury briefed. Review before the planning call, and keep the note below strictly to yourself.

management briefing: The pricing group signed off on a budget of $195.6 million for Project Quenir.

Several authors publishing restock-plan extensions for the Coppervend Planner reported rejected uploads after Tuesday's registry maintenance. The cause: our verifier now requires manifests signed against the current publisher chain, and plugins signed with the retired chain fail closed rather than warning. Please re-sign your latest bundle and resubmit; older versions remain installable. For convenience during this transition window, the registry team has authorized a shared interim signing key, reproduced immediately below.

deploy key for hawip-bagug: bky13_91GKUpxemM5Po

**Ticket: Config drift in Shelfwise cache invalidation**

Plugin authors: several catalog nodes drifted from the declared invalidation settings, so stale price entries persisted past their TTL. If your plugin writes catalog entries, verify against the canonical values rather than local overrides. We've reconciled the fleet as of this morning. The canonical cache configuration is reproduced below:

settings of fahag-haduf:
[ulaox]
port = 8443
region = south-2
host = ulaox.lumiccorp.internal
timeout_ms = 500
retries = 8